In our eScan-IT we have shortcuts for setting boundaries. Simply click on the image key you want to change the boundary for and click one of the following letters corresponding to the type of boundary; F = Folder, B = Box, D = Parent Document, C = Child and P = Page (or remove current boundary setting).
